Pair in court over Prabjot Singh Rayat murder

A MAN and woman have appeared in court charged with the murder of dad-of-three Prabjot Singh Rayat in Thamesmead.

The body of Mr Rayat, from Pickford Lane, Bexleyheath, was found at his Rayat Autos business on an industrial estate in Nathan Way, Thamesmead, early on June 8.

A post-mortem examination held on May 9 at Greenwich Mortuary gave the 54-year-old's cause of death as a stab wound.

Robert Burrows, aged 33, of Dylan Road, Belevdere, and Surinder Chana, aged 44, of Lower Park Road, Belvedere, were both charged yesterday with his murder.

They appeared at Bromley Magistrates' Court today and were remanded in custody for an Old Bailey hearing on September 21.
